Key Ingredients

  • 🥭 2 ripe mangoes, diced
  • 🫘 1 (15-ounce) can black beans, rinsed and drained
  • 🧅 ½ red onion, finely chopped
  • 🌶️ 1 jalapeño pepper, seeded and minced (optional)
  • 🌿 ½ cup chopped fresh cilantro
  • 🍋 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 🧂 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on ground cumin

Instructions

1️⃣ Prep the Mangoes: Dice the mangoes into ½-inch pieces. Aim for even sizes for a consistent texture.

2️⃣ Combine Ingredients: In a medium bowl, gently combine the diced mangoes, black beans, red onion, jalapeño (if using), cilantro, lime juice, salt, and cumin.

3️⃣ Taste and Adjust: Give it a taste test! Adjust the lime juice, salt, or jalapeño to your preference.

4️⃣ Chill (Optional): For best flavor, c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ving. This allows the flavors to meld together beautifully. But hey, if you’re starving, dig in right away!

Handy Tips

  • Use a sharp knife for easy mango dicing.
  • If you don’t have fresh cilantro, you can substitute with 1 teaspoon of dried cilantro.
  • For a spicier salsa, leave the jalapeño seeds in.

Flavor Variations

🌟 Tropical Twist: Add a diced pineapple and a splash of coconut milk.
🌟 Spicy Kick: Increase the jalapeño or add a pinch of cayenne pepper.
🌟 Citrus Burst: Add the zest of one lime for extra citrusy flavor.
🌟 Avocado Creaminess: Stir in ½ of a ripe avocado for a richer, creamier salsa.

Troubleshooting

  • Too Tart: If your salsa is too tart, add a pinch of sugar or a teaspoon of honey to balance the acidity.
  • Too Bland: If your salsa lacks flavor, add more lime juice, salt, or cumin.

FAQ

  • Can I freeze this salsa? While freezing isn’t ideal, you can freeze it for up to two months. The texture might change slightly upon thawing.
  • What can I serve this salsa with? This salsa is delicious with tortilla chips, grilled chicken or fish, tacos, burritos, or as a topping for grilled vegetables.
  • Can I use frozen mango? It’s best to use fresh mango for optimal flavor and texture. If using frozen, make sure it’s completely thawed and drained before adding it to the salsa.
  • How long does it last? Store leftover salsa in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.

5-Ingredient Black Bean Mango Salad (Ready in 10!)

A refreshing and healthy salad combining black beans and mango for a quick meal.

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 0 minutes
Total Time: 10 minutes
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 ripe mango, diced
  • 1 red bell pepper, diced
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• Juice of 1 lime

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the black beans, diced mango, and diced red bell pepper.
  2. Add the chopped cilantro and lime juice, then toss everything together until well mixed.

Tips

  • For added flavor, season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Serve chilled or at room temperature for the best taste.
